Quarterly Planning Note — Gross-Margin Review

For the incoming director. Q3 gross margin at Kestrane Foods slipped to 31.4%, down 1.8 points, driven by packaging costs and discounting on the Larch range. Ops has flagged two supplier renegotiations; finance expects recovery by Q1. Priorities: tighten discount approvals, reprice the Larch bundles, audit freight contracts. Margin targets hinge on the plan set out below.

management briefing: The renewal with Wenixix Holdings closes at $2 million a year, 20 percent above the last contract. Project Druix slips by one quarter because of the tooling delay.

FINANCE REVIEW SUMMARY — Launch plan for the Ambervale 2 range

For the sales leads: the launch budget has been approved at the level proposed, with marketing spend front-loaded into the first eight weeks. Unit margins at the planned list price clear our threshold, assuming channel discounts stay within the standard band. Inventory build at the Fennick Cross plant begins next month; first shipments follow six weeks later. Commission structures are unchanged for the launch period. The wider commercial intent is set out in the note below.

management briefing: Headcount on the Belix team goes from 60 to 93 by the end of November. Gross margin on Belix came in at 23 percent against a plan of 47 percent.

# ChipGate reader module — constants overview (for weekly eng sync)
#
# These values govern how the mat readers at the Larkfield Marathon ingest
# timing-chip pings. The debounce window suppresses duplicate reads when a
# runner lingers on the mat, and the RSSI floor filters spectators' chips
# near the finish chute. Priya tuned these against the Oakbridge course data;
# changing them without a replay test has caused ghost splits before.
# The current tuning constants are listed below.

tuning table, kajeg-taweg:
WEIGHTS = {
    "druox": 32,
    "quenix": 604,
    "wenax": 801,
}

### Read-Replica Lag Alarm

Welcome aboard! You'll eventually get paged by the Wrenfall lag alarm — it fires when the orders replica trails the primary by more than 20 seconds. Usually it's a bulk import; check the Thistledown dashboard first before panicking. If lag keeps climbing, fail reads over to the secondary replica. The dashboard API needs authentication, and the team key is below.

API key for taduf-yahif: qvz11-nMDtAWg6H2u